Mindee is 2 and 1/2, and a very quiet and sensitive little chap (he will apologise to other mindees for their bad behaviour!). He is due to get a new brother or sister in the next month, and is just now starting to get anxious about it. His parents have had him involved with the pregnancy from early on, talked to him, read him books about being a big brother, etc, so he's known what was going on and they've tried really hard to help prepare him, but I think the reality is just starting to settle in.
He isn't usually much of a hugger, but in the last week or two he has been very affectionate with me (lots of hugs and kisses, wanting to hold my hand, sit on my knee, etc), and getting increasingly upset about going home at the end of the day (not unusual here generally, but it is for him).
I know this is pretty typical for his age, and I'm sure he will settle down once he realises that the baby is not out to steal all his books (one of his big concerns!), but how can I do to help him cope with his anxiety?
